Minnesota Multiphasic Personality Inventory (MMPI)
A widely used psychological assessment test that evaluates and identifies personal, social, and behavioral problems in psychiatric patients.

Projective Tests
Psychological assessments that use ambiguous or vague stimuli with the aim of eliciting unconscious desires, thoughts, or feelings from the respondent.
